The Vaccine Book: Making the Right Decision for Your Child
THE VACCINE BOOK offers parents a fair, impartial, fact-based resource from the most trusted name in pediatrics. Dr. Bob devotes each chapter in the book to a disease/vaccine pair and offers a comprehensive discussion of what the disease is, how common or rare it is, how serious or harmless it is, the ingredients of the vaccine, and any possible side effects from the vaccine. This completely revised edition offers · updated information on each vaccine and disease · more detail on vaccines' side effects · expanded discussions of combination vaccines · a new section on adult vaccines · additional options for alternative vaccine schedules · a guide to Canadian vaccinations THE VACCINE BOOK provides exactly the information parents want and need as they make their way through the vaccination maze.

Driven: Inside BMW, the Most Admired Car Company in the World
David Kiley, who chronicled the engaging history of Volkswagen in Getting the Bugs Out, now focuses on BMW, a luxury brand and coveted car. Excellent management at BMW has consistently turned out a superior product, and their image worldwide has remained one of elegance, while other car companies fluctuate with each new model. By gaining unprecedented access to the development of the new 1-Series, which will be BMW's lowest price vehicle to date, Kiley will profile not only the company's legendary product development center, but the mysterious Quandt family, who hold 49% of BMW's stock and have maintained it as an independent company in the face of constant mergers throughout the industry.
